入选标准
- •Aged 18 years old or above;
- •They require elective colonoscopy for colorectal cancer screening, surveillance, or investigation of symptoms
- •Written informed consent obtained.
排除标准
- •Contraindication or conditions precluding polyp resection (e.g. active gastrointestinal bleeding, significant bleeding tendency, uninterrupted anticoagulation)
- •Scheduled staged procedure for polypectomy or biopsy
- •Inflammatory Bowel Disease
- •Previous bowel resection
- •Unable to obtain informed consent
